Common Questions

How quickly must water damage be addressed to prevent mold?

The established mold growth window is 48-72 hours from initial intrusion. Under current 2026 insurance and liability frameworks, failure to initiate documented mitigation within this window can shift liability and complicate coverage. In Lakeview Estates Center, this standard of care requires immediate moisture mapping and controlled drying to arrest microbial amplification.

What is the difference between 'Grey Water' and 'Black Water' in an insurance claim?

Category 2 'Grey Water' contains significant contamination from sources like appliance overflows or toilet bowls without feces. Category 3 'Black Water' is grossly contaminated from sewage or floodwater. The remediation protocols differ drastically. Why does my floor feel dry to the touch but the restoration specialist says it's still wet?

'Dry to the touch' is a surface condition. Structural drying in Lakeview Estates requires meeting the psychrometric standard of 40 Grains Per Pound (GPP) at 70°F. This measures the weight of water vapor in the air inside the materials. Even a dry surface can have trapped moisture creating high vapor pressure within wall cavities and subfloors, which leads to secondary damage. We verify this standard with thermo-hygrometers and invasive probes.

What is the first thing I should do when I discover a major water leak?

Immediately shut off the main water supply valve. This is the single most critical step in 'loss of use' mitigation. For residents near Lakeview Community Park, know your valve's location. Rapid water source cessation limits the water category, reduces structural saturation, and provides a definitive start time for the 48-72 hour mitigation window, which is essential for documentation.
